A man with a brain injury can move and talk again after eight years thanks to sleeping pill

‘Akinetic’ refers to the inability to move consciously. Mutism stands for the absence of speech. The condition is uncommon. Presumably less than a hundred people in the Netherlands suffer from akinetic mutism. Not only people with this condition can benefit from the sleeping aid. Patients with aphasia or a presumed consciousness disorder sometimes also benefit from it.
